Career Path

In the Psychology of Play field, various roles cater to different interests and career goals. Here are some popular career paths in this domain: 1. **Educational Psychologist**: With a 35% share, these professionals assess children with learning difficulties and collaborate with educators to create supportive environments. 2. **Child Psychotherapist**: Making up 20% of the sector, they provide therapeutic interventions for children and adolescents with emotional or behavioral problems. 3. **Play Therapist**: 15% of psychologists of play practice play therapy, helping children express their feelings and resolve emotional challenges through play. 4. **Playworker**: With a 20% share, playworkers facilitate safe and engaging play opportunities for children in various settings. 5. **Research & Academia**: Representing 10% of the field, professionals in research and academia contribute to the knowledge base and prepare future generations of psychologists of play.
